* Operations with decimals less than ( 1 ) *

###############################################################

 

To  add  two decimals less than 1, change them into fractions with common denominators.

 

.03 + .2 = 3/100 + 20/100 = 23/100                Algorithm:  Line up Decimal Points & Add

 

To  subtract two decimals less than 1, change them into fractions with common denominators.

 

.7 - .04  = 70/100 – 4/100 = 66/100                Algorithm: Line up Decimal Points & Subtrack

 

To  multiply  decimals less than 1,  change them into fractions and

then multiply the numerators and multiply the denominators.  

 

.05 x .6  = 5/100 x  6/10 = 30/1000  or  .030             

 

Why algorithm works!           Multiply can be thought of as “of” thus

                        4/5 x 2/3 = 4/5 of 2/3      or      4/5  of  2/15+2/15+2/15+2/15+2/15 = 8/15

 

To  divide  deciamls less than 1 change them into fractions and  invert   2nd   fraction

then multiply the numerators and multiply the denominators.         

 

.7 / .03 = 7/10 / 3/100  or   7/10 x 100/3 = 700/30  or 23 10/30  or 23 1/3

 

Why algorithm works!           Just like whole numbers, How many 1/6s are in 2/3?

                        1 = 1/6+1/6+1/6+1/6+1/6+1/6   or  2/3 = 1/6+1/6+1/6+1/6  thus  2/3  has  4  ( 1/6s )

* Operations with decimals greater than ( 1 )  *

###############################################################

 

To add Mixed Decimals change decimals to fractions with same denominator

then  add numerators of fractions keeping denominator then add whole numbers.

 

 

2.04  + 3.2 = ______               2 4/100  + 3 20/100 = 5  24/100  =   5.24

 

To subtract Mixed Decimals change decimals to fractions with same denominator

then subtract numerators of fractions keeping denominator then subtract  whole numbers.

 

5.7 – 4.03 = ______                5  7/10  – 4  3/100 = 1  67/100  = 1.67
